i had already purchased my combo for my 408 stroker i am using solid flat tappet 645 lift cam and i dont want to wipe a lobe ,i read the schubeck lifter are hardened and there is no break in with the cam, Also does anyone know who sells them?
 
They have a ceramic cap on the bottom. Supposedly you can change cams and use the same lifters.

BUT.... a friend of mine built a Hemi using those and one came apart. That ceramic cap came off the lifter and bounced through that motor like a bullet. He was very lucky it didn't ruin the lifter bore
 
I think i just changed my mind after the last 2 responses LOL i just dont have any money left to upgrade to solid roller but want some kind of insurance i wont wipe a lobe , I will break the engine in correctly i bought comp cams brake in additive.i will also take the inner springs out until cam is broken in.
 
I have never used Schubecks but have read several articles on them over the years. I have never heard any negative feedback on them until now but do like to hear it all. All I remember was the history of the special coating and the big $$$ they cost.

Recently, I was told by a Mopar engine builder about a solid lifter that they were using that had a hole drilled down the center in order to add additional lubrication and virtually eliminated any issues with flattening the lobes. The mnfr escapes me right now but I can call them and ask. Does anyone know which lifters they were taking about?

Also, they said using these lifters eliminated the need to take the inner springs/dampners out or use lower ratio rockers for break-in.

EDM lifters

Ben, No idea on those cam numbers.
 

For what a set of Shubeck lifters will cost you can run a solid lift roller! Shubeck lifters are VERY EXPENSIVE! So I was told when I was inquiring about them. A set for a 340 /416 build up I was quoted $954.00 for a set which included shipping etc.! I changed my mind after reading some stories and talking to a few people about them.
